  • 简介:DistributionandaccumulationofNd,anditseffectonsecretionofprogesteroneinmicewerestudiedusingradioisotopetracer(147Nd)technique.Followingsingleintraperitonealadministrationofneodymiumtracedwith147Ndatadoseof200mg*kg-1,unevendistributionoftheradioactiveNdoccurredinvarioustissuesandorgans.Muchamountof147Ndaccumulatesinthebone,andtheresidueincreaseswiththelapseoftime.Someamountofradioactivitywasalsodetectedineyes,bloodandbrain,buttheaccumulationdecreasedwiththetimeduetoexcretionandre-distributioninmice.Incomparisonwithcontrols,concentrationofprogesteroneisfoundtobesignificantlylowerintheserumofadministeredmice,indicatingasignificantlyinhibitoryeffectofNdonsecretionofprogesterone.

  • 简介:Theamountsofrareearthinthesolidsolutioninsteel16Mnweredeterminedbymeansofinductivecouplingplasma(ICP)spectroscopy.WhiletheRE/Sratiowaslessthan1.9,theamountsofrareearthinsolidsolutionwerenotmorethan8ppm,whichrisedslightlywiththeincreaseoftherareearthcontentinthesteel.WhiletheRE/Swasmorethan1.9,MnSdisappearedcompletelyinthesteelandtheamountsofrareearthinsolidsolutionincreasedrapidlywiththeincreasingoftherareearthcontent.Thesolubilityofceriuminsteel16Mn(St52)islessthan0.011wt%atroomtemperature.Theresultsalsoindicatethatrareearthinsolidsolutioncanreducetheamountofpearliteandincreasethatofferriteanditsmierohardness.Therela-tionshipbetweenmicrohardness(Hv)andtheamountofrareearthinsolidsolutioncanbeexpressedbytheequationofHv=117+7RE(ppm).

  • 简介:Inthiswork,boththethermalexpansionandelectricalconductivityofnanocrystallineLa2Mo2O9werestudied.ThenanocrystallinepowderofLa2Mo2O9wasobtainedbysol-gelmethod,andwiththehelpofSHP(superhighpressure)upto4.5×104atmat700℃forashorttime,andthenanocrystallinepowderwasdensifiedwithoutobviousparticlesizegrowth.TheelectricalconductivityofnanocrystallineLa2Mo2O9wasoneorderofmagnitudelowerthanthatofthemicrocrystallinesampleatthesametemperature.Owingtothephasetransition,themicrocrystallineLa2Mo2O9hasanabruptincreaseofthermalexpansionwithapeakvalueof48×10-6K-1at556℃.Forthenanocrystallinematerial,thepeakvalueincreasesto112×10-6K-1at520℃.Ontheotherhand,above600℃thesignificantgrowthofparticlesizeofthenanocrystallineLa2Mo2O9wasobserved,accompanyingbyatremendousincreaseofthermalexpansionwithapeakvalueofthirdhigherthanthatofLa2Mo2O9.

  • 简介:Thelayer-by-layercomplexationtechniqueofpolymerandmetalionwassuccessfullyutilizedtofabricatetheuhrathinmuhilayerfilmofpoly(3-thiopheneaceticacid(PTAA)andTb^3+ionbydippingthesubstratesalternativelyinpolymerandTb^3+ionaqueoussolutions.UV-vismeasurementrevealedthattheabsorbancehaslinearitywiththebilayernumberfromlayertolayerandtheX-rayphotoelectronspectrum(XPS)confirmedtheexistenceofTb^3+ion.ThepHofboththepolymerandTbCl3solutionsinfluencethethicknessdramaticallywhiletheconcentrationofthesolutionsisnotsosensitive.TheluminescentspectrumofthecomplexfilmshowsthecharacteristicemissionofTb^3+ionaswellastheligandindicatingtheformationofthecomplex.

  • 简介:NominalcompositionofCa1-xZnxTiO3:0.002Pr3+(x=0.000~0.200)phosphorswerepreparedbyconventionalsolidreactionroute.XRDandPLmeasurementswereusedtoinvestigatethesolid-solutionstructureandluminescencepropertiesofZn-dopedCa1-xZnxTiO3:0.002Pr3+phosphors.Theeffectofsolid-solutionstructureformedbysubstitutionbetweenCa2+andZn2+ionsontheluminescentpropertieswasanalyzed.Theresultsrevealthat,withtheincreaseofZnsubstitutioncontentbelow0.010,latticeparametersandtheintensityofexcitationpeakatboth260and330nmaswellasthecorresponding610nmemissionintensityaremonotonouslydecreasedquicklyinasimilartendency.Also,theevolutionofluminescenceintensityandcrystalcellparametersagainstZndopingconcentrationareingoodagreement.AboveresultsarecloselyrelatedwiththestructurechangewithinCa1-xZnxTiO3:0.002Pr3+solid-solutionphaseformedbytheZnionssubstitutionfortheCasites.Presentstudyrevealsthatthesolid-solutionstructureformedbysubstitutionbetweenCa2+andZn2+ionshassignificanteffectontheluminescencepropertiesofsinglephaseCa1-xZnxTiO3:0.002Pr3+phosphors.
